Does anyone have a feedback on the Black Fresne (ash) insert? NOt sure about its name in english but it is the only non shining insert/ decoration inside the C450.

Initially I wanted the Carbon insert but testing it i found out that the touch is a bit cheap (too light) and it kept finger marks...
Reply
Old Oct 20, 2015 | 10:39 AM
  #1562  
willywonka's Avatar
Member
 
Joined: Oct 2015
Posts: 182
Likes: 0
2016 C450
Originally Posted by Bourne
Does anyone have a feedback on the Black Fresne (ash) insert? NOt sure about its name in english but it is the only non shining insert/ decoration inside the C450.

Initially I wanted the Carbon insert but testing it i found out that the touch is a bit cheap (too light) and it kept finger marks...
I don't like finger prints either. So I tested all the surfaces at the dealer. Natural black ash wood was the only surface that did not keep finger prints. It's a natural wood surface that is smooth but has some texture to it in the form of a design. It's hard to explain. You would have to go to the dealer to look at a car that has that option. Carbon to me was annoying because of the finger print. Also the default option black material had the same problem.
